  What Will You Be Doing?

  As an Assistant Resident Engineer, you will be expected to travel throughout the City of Boston daily to observe construction projects in progress, inspect completed work, communicate with contractors and perform a variety of daily field inspection reports.

  Specific responsibilities of this role include, but are not limited to, the following:

  Responsible for tracking and monitoring the construction progress of pedestrian improvement projects in the public right of way with a specific focus on ADA compliance.

  Directly responsible for ensuring all data is collected for each newly constructed ADA curb ramp using ESRI ArcGIS, Cartegraph, or similar asset management software.

  Ability to determine ADA compliance of pedestrian improvements in the public right of way and notify the Owner of non-compliant issues.

  Provide technical expertise and guidance to the Owner on matters related to ADA standards, design, and construction layout.

  Conduct daily field visits and assessments to ensure planned construction programs are met.

  Assist in preparing reports and materials related to site investigations, MAAB Variance applications, annual reporting, ADA Trainings, etc.

  Assist in pre-construction project planning, data gathering, and field investigations.

  Qualifications

  What Will You Need to Succeed?

  Bachelor’s degree or equivalent in Civil Engineering or related field. Coursework dedicated to construction inspection, urban planning, asset management/economics, and/or GIS is preferred.

  Minimum of 1-3 years of experience. Co-op/Internship experience preferred.

  Familiarity with ADA construction standards for pedestrian infrastructure or willingness to learn

  Familiarity with industry standard construction techniques and practices with a focus on demolition, setting of granite curb, and concrete flatwork

  Working knowledge of survey equipment including level transits and total stations

  Ability to work in a field setting 80% of the time

  Demonstrate proficiency ESRI software and Microsoft Office.

  Pro-active attitude, attention to detail, desire to learn, punctual, and highly organized.

  Excellent verbal and written communication skills.

  Ability to work independently and within a team

  Must have the ability and desire to work outside.

  Ideal candidate has residency in the Boston area.

  Typical office environment working with computers and remaining sedentary for short periods of time. Field work may include extensive data gathering and asset inspection with exposure to the elements including inclement weather.
